Windows下NTP时间服务器客户端的常见故障及解决思路

简介:
如何同步:
 
单击系统托盘下方的时间,单击弹出窗口里的“更改日期和时间设置”,弹出“日期和时间”对话框,选择“Internet时间”选项卡,单击“更改设置”按钮,弹出“Internet时间设置”对话框,在服务器地址栏输入国家授时中心服务器的IP地址:210.72.145.44,单击“立即更新”按钮,同步完成后点击“确定”按钮退出,OK。
 
或者在CMD命令行运行w32tm /resync
C:\Documents and Settings\xxxxx>w32tm /resync
发送 resync 命令到 local computer...
成功地执行了命令。
注意:如果本文中再次涉及到执行命令的情况,请使用Win键加R打开运行对话框,输入cmd进入命令行再操作。
 
同步出错的解决思路:

1.网络问题

不能上外网,虽然存在把NTP服务器建在内网的情况,但对于更多的桌面使用者来说,NTP用的多是外网权威机构提供的服务器。
2.NTP服务器不可用,默认的time.windows.com实际中用起来是经常出错,又一次体验到了被微软“强奸”的无奈。
 
在这里列出了我收集的几个NTP服务器。
中国科学院国家授时中心   :210.72.145.44
上面的这个NTP服务器出于安全考虑需要你把日期调整正确才能正确同步。
mysql> select * from NTP_Server;
+------+-----------------+--------------------------------+-----------+-------------------------------+-------------------+
| 级   | 域名            | 地理位置                       | 负责人    | 邮件                          | 电话              |
+------+-----------------+--------------------------------+-----------+-------------------------------+-------------------+
|    1 | s1a.time.edu.cn | 北京邮电大学                   | 王振华    | wzhdl at bupt.edu.cn          | 010-62283044-8003 |
|    1 | s1b.time.edu.cn | 清华大学                       | 尹惠实    | yhs at cernet.edu.cn          | 010-62795818-6105 |
|    1 | s1c.time.edu.cn | 北京大学                       | 马皓      | mah at pku.edu.cn             | 010-62753007      |
|    1 | s1d.time.edu.cn | 东南大学                       | 徐加羚    | jlxu at njnet.edu.cn          | 025-3794342-309   |
|    1 | s1e.time.edu.cn | 清华大学                       | 尹惠实    | yhs at cernet.edu.cn          | 010-62795818-6105 |
|    2 | s2a.time.edu.cn | 清华大学                       | 尹惠实    | yhs at cernet.edu.cn          | 010-62795818-6105 |
|    2 | s2b.time.edu.cn | 清华大学                       | 尹惠实    | yhs at cernet.edu.cn          | 010-62795818-6105 |
|    2 | s2c.time.edu.cn | 北京邮电大学                   | 王振华    | wzhdl at bupt.edu.cn          | 010-62283044-8003 |
|    2 | s2d.time.edu.cn | 西南地区网络中心               | 刘瑶      | nic at cdnet.edu.cn           |                   |
|    2 | s2e.time.edu.cn | 西北地区网络中心               | 丁惠宁    | dhn at xanet.edu.cn           | 029-2669037       |
|    2 | s2f.time.edu.cn | 东北地区网络中心               | 毛宇      | maoy at neu.edu.cn            | 024-23966854      |
|    2 | s2g.time.edu.cn | 华东南地区网络中心             | 瞿庆海    | qqh at sjtu.edu.cn            | 021-62932901-8101 |
|    2 | s2h.time.edu.cn | 四川大学网络管理中心           | 郑炳伦    | zhengbl at scu.edu.cn         | 028-85414820      |
|    2 | s2j.time.edu.cn | 大连理工大学网络中心           | 于广辉    | ygh at dlut.edu.cn            | 0411-4708642      |
|    2 | s2k.time.edu.cn | CERNET桂林主节点               | 胡进坤    | jinkun at mailbox.gxnu.edu.cn | 0773-5845246      |
|    2 | s2m.time.edu.cn | 北京大学                       | 马皓      | mah at pku.edu.cn             | 010-62753007      |
+------+-----------------+--------------------------------+-----------+-------------------------------+-------------------+
16 rows in set (0.00 sec)
mysql>
 
3.Windows Time服务没有启动

这种情况也很多见,很多时候是由于病毒的原因。
我们重新启动一下好了。
先检查一下服务是否当掉了。
下面表示是正常启动的情况:
C:\Documents and Settings\xxxxx>sc queryex W32Time |findstr /I state
        STATE              : 4  RUNNING
下面是当掉时的情况:
C:\Documents and Settings\xxxxx>sc queryex W32Time |findstr /I state
        STATE              : 1  STOPPED
这种情况下我们只需要启动一下服务,再执行时间同步操作就好了。
net start "Windows Time"
或者
net start W32Time
 
4.服务被以外破坏,无法正常启动
 
这种情况比较复杂一点,不过只要在文件不损坏的情况下我们可以这样操作:
 w32tm /unregister 
 w32tm /register 
这里是把相应的键值从注册表中先删除,再完整添加。

5..精确测试我们的NTP同步情况:

w32tm /stripchart /computer:<target> [/period:<refresh>]
    [/dataonly] [/samples:<count>]
  显示此计算机和另一计算机之间的偏移量
  的条带图。
  computer:<target> - 要测量偏移量的计算机。
  period:<refresh> - 在示例之间的时间间隔,以秒为单位。
    默认为 2 秒
  dataonly - 只显示数据,没有图表。
  samples:<count> - 收集 <count> 示例,然后停止。如果没有
    指定,将一直收集示例,直到按下 Ctrl-C。

例如使用w32tm /stripchart /computer:210.72.145.44 /period:3 /samples:10
C:\Documents and Settings\xxxxx>w32tm /stripchart /computer:210.72.145.44 /period:3 /samples:10
Tracking 210.72.145.44 [210.72.145.44].
Collecting 10 samples.
The current time is 10/28/2009 11:43:56 PM (local time).
23:43:56 d:+00.0468768s o:+00.2583976s  [                           |*                          ]
23:44:00 d:+00.0625024s o:+00.2505928s  [                           |*                          ]
23:44:03 d:+00.0468768s o:+00.2577880s  [                           |*                          ]
23:44:06 d:+00.0625024s o:+00.2499832s  [                           |*                          ]
23:44:09 d:+00.0468768s o:+00.2571784s  [                           |*                          ]
23:44:12 d:+00.0625024s o:+00.2493736s  [                           |*                          ]
23:44:15 d:+00.0468768s o:+00.2575688s  [                           |*                          ]
23:44:18 d:+00.0625024s o:+00.2497640s  [                           |*                          ]
23:44:21 d:+00.0468768s o:+00.2569592s  [                           |*                          ]
23:44:24 d:+00.0625024s o:+00.2491544s  [                           |*                          ]
 

      本文转自xiaoyuwang 51CTO博客,原文链接:http://blog.51cto.com/wangxiaoyu/218154,如需转载请自行联系原作者


相关文章
|
1月前
|
Java
Java Socket编程与多线程:提升客户端-服务器通信的并发性能
【6月更文挑战第21天】Java网络编程中,Socket结合多线程提升并发性能,服务器对每个客户端连接启动新线程处理,如示例所示,实现每个客户端的独立操作。多线程利用多核处理器能力,避免串行等待,提升响应速度。防止死锁需减少共享资源,统一锁定顺序,使用超时和重试策略。使用synchronized、ReentrantLock等维持数据一致性。多线程带来性能提升的同时,也伴随复杂性和挑战。
|
7天前
|
SQL 关系型数据库 MySQL
Windows服务器的最佳数据库是什么?
【7月更文挑战第20天】Windows服务器的最佳数据库是什么?
21 5
|
7天前
|
Java Linux 应用服务中间件
Windows和Linux的最佳Web服务器
【7月更文挑战第20天】Windows和Linux的最佳Web服务器
19 3
|
8天前
|
弹性计算 持续交付 Docker
阿里云云效产品使用合集之如何部署到阿里云服务器上的 Windows Server 上的 IIS
云效作为一款全面覆盖研发全生命周期管理的云端效能平台,致力于帮助企业实现高效协同、敏捷研发和持续交付。本合集收集整理了用户在使用云效过程中遇到的常见问题,问题涉及项目创建与管理、需求规划与迭代、代码托管与版本控制、自动化测试、持续集成与发布等方面。
|
15天前
|
网络协议 Unix 网络安全
FTP服务器怎么搭建?Windows server搭建FPT服务器
FTP服务器是按照FTP协议提供文件传输服务的计算机。它用于在两台计算机间安全地传输文件,支持用户权限管理和跨平台操作。FTP使用控制连接处理命令,数据连接传输文件,有PORT和PASV模式。要搭建FTP服务器,首先在Windows Server 2008 R2上安装IIS,确保选中FTP服务。接着,创建FTP文件夹作为站点根目录,通过IIS管理器添加FTP站点,配置站点信息、身份验证和权限。测试客户端通过telnet和浏览器访问FTP服务器,确认能成功登录及浏览文件。FTP常用于文件共享和管理,可通过专用工具如FlashFXP上传下载文件。
42 0
FTP服务器怎么搭建?Windows server搭建FPT服务器
|
22天前
|
网络协议 网络架构
【网络编程入门】TCP与UDP通信实战:从零构建服务器与客户端对话(附简易源码,新手友好!)
在了解他们之前我们首先要知道网络模型,它分为两种,一种是OSI,一种是TCP/IP,当然他们的模型图是不同的,如下
|
1月前
|
Java Android开发
Java Socket编程示例:服务器开启在8080端口监听,接收客户端连接并打印消息。
【6月更文挑战第23天】 Java Socket编程示例:服务器开启在8080端口监听,接收客户端连接并打印消息。客户端连接服务器,发送&quot;Hello, Server!&quot;后关闭。注意Android中需避免主线程进行网络操作。
49 4
|
13天前
|
安全 网络协议 网络安全
SSL(Secure Sockets Layer)是一种安全协议,用于在客户端和服务器之间建立加密的通信通道。
SSL(Secure Sockets Layer)是一种安全协议,用于在客户端和服务器之间建立加密的通信通道。
|
16天前
|
Java 数据格式
Java面试题:简述Java Socket编程的基本流程,包括客户端和服务器的创建与通信。
Java面试题:简述Java Socket编程的基本流程,包括客户端和服务器的创建与通信。
18 0
|
23天前
|
缓存 Linux 开发工具
centos设置ntp服务同步目标服务器时间
【7 月更文挑战第 1天】linux+centos设置ntp服务同步目标服务器时间

热门文章

最新文章